There’s a serious privacy risk quietly hiding inside “helpful” AI agents. As enterprise platforms rush to add conversational bots into workflows, they’re also inadvertently giving those agents broad access to sensitive information – and, in some cases, letting bots chat freely in a way no privacy or marketing team would ever approve.
